The Hungary string market is characterized by a robust demand for high-quality strings designed for a variety of instruments, including violins, guitars, and cellos. This demand is bolstered by Hungary's rich musical heritage and a growing number of music schools fostering new talent.
String manufacturers in Hungary are increasingly focusing on product innovation, particularly in developing eco-friendly options. As consumers become more environmentally conscious, the push for sustainable materials and practices is becoming a key component of competitive strategy among local producers.
Several significant restraints impede the growth of the Hungary string market. Intense competition from foreign manufacturers, who often offer lower-priced alternatives, poses a challenge for local producers striving to maintain market share. Additionally, fluctuating costs of raw materials complicate production budgets, impacting profitability. The shift in consumer preferences towards synthetic strings also demands that traditional manufacturers adapt or risk losing relevance. Furthermore, concerns regarding counterfeit products may erode customer trust, necessitating increased vigilance and quality assurance from local suppliers.

The Hungarian government has introduced various initiatives aimed at fostering the local string market. These include quality control measures designed to ensure that string products adhere to established safety and performance standards. Furthermore, regulations are in place to prevent price gouging and ensure fair pricing practices across the sector. To bolster local manufacturers against international competition, import tariffs and trade regulations help protect domestic production, thereby promoting a sustainable marketplace conducive to growth.
